Unlike Steve Jobs, you won’t have to sell your Volkswagen to scale your online business! eBay has launched a flexible funding program for U.S. sellers in partnership with Liberis, a leading global embedded financial platform. In a recent eBay update, the veteran retail platform announced the expansion of its Seller Capital program in the U.S. The new offering, Flexible Cash Advance, aims to provide eBay sellers with quick and flexible access to funding, allowing them to secure capital to grow their businesses. In this new eBay program, Sellers can now advance anywhere from $5,000 to $2 million, with the flexibility to unlock more capital as they repay, and only pay for the funds they use.

The introduction of Flexible Cash Advance addresses a critical need for small businesses, many of which struggle to maintain consistent cash flow. According to reports, 70 percent of small businesses have less than four months of cash reserves to cover operating expenses.

This new funding option enables sellers to manage seasonal fluctuations, purchase inventory, and cover unexpected expenses, providing a financial safety net. By applying once, sellers can secure a pre-approved amount and access additional advances on demand without the need for repeat applications.

How to Apply for the eBay Flexible Cash Advance?

The process of securing a Flexible Cash Advance is designed to be straightforward and efficient. A typical application takes as little as three minutes to complete, with funds being made available within 24 hours. Additionally, the payment schedule adapts to the seller’s sales cycle, allowing for a flexible repayment structure that moves in tandem with business performance.

This streamlined approach addresses a significant pain point for small businesses. Data from the U.S. Chamber of Commerce indicates that more than half of small businesses find the traditional loan application process time-consuming, and 46 percent find it confusing. eBay’s new solution simplifies this, offering a faster and more transparent way for sellers to access critical funds.

Avritti Khandurie Mittal, Vice President and General Manager of Global Payments and Financial Services at eBay, expressed excitement over the launch, highlighting how Flexible Cash Advance builds on the momentum of other funding solutions, such as Business Cash Advance, introduced earlier this year.

“We’re thrilled to build on this momentum with our latest financial solution, Flexible Cash Advance, as we continue to offer fast, convenient, and transparent seller capital solutions that fuel the growth of small businesses and create economic opportunity for all,” – Avritti Khandurie Mittal

eBay’s Seller Capital offerings, which now include Flexible Cash Advance, Business Cash Advance, and Term Loans, provide sellers with multiple avenues for financing. These solutions are geared towards helping businesses at all stages to meet their unique financial needs.
